1. About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ento Law in Barcelos, Portugal

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ento law in Barcelos covers how homes are built, approved, and used within the municipality of Barcelos in Braga District. The field blends national frameworks with local urban planning rules to regulate land use, building permits, and safety compliance. Residents face requirements for licenses, inspections, and final occupancy approvals before a property can be legally inhabited.

Key processes include due diligence on land and property titles, submission of architectural projects, licensing by the Câmara Municipal de Barcelos, and adherence to zoning rules set by the local Plano Diretor Municipal (PDM). A Portuguese construction project typically involves multiple stages, each with technical and legal checks. Engaging a lawyer early helps prevent delays from missing documents or non compliance.

In Barcelos, property transactions and development projects interact with both national regimes and municipal regulations. Local permits align with the Regime Juridico da Urbanizacao e Edificacao (RJUE) and with the Código do Procedimento Administrativo for procedural steps. Understanding your rights and duties under these regimes helps reduce risk and cost during building or renovation projects.

3. Local Laws Overview

Barcelos follows national frameworks for housing and construction, applied through the municipality and local plans. Two or three core areas commonly influence Barcelos projects are the Regime Jurídico da Urbanização e Edificação (RJUE), the Código do Procedimento Administrativo (CPA), and the local Plano Diretor Municipal (PDM) of Barcelos.

  • Regime Jurídico da Urbanização e Edificação (RJUE) - national framework governing how building projects are planned, approved, and supervised, with licencing and compliance requirements that local authorities enforce in Barcelos. This regime interacts with local zoning and urban planning rules during the licensing process.
  • Código do Procedimento Administrativo (CPA) - governs administrative steps, deadlines, and procedures for obtaining permits from public authorities, including the municipal licensing office in Barcelos. It sets the procedural timeline for submission, approval, and appeal of licenses.
  • Plano Diretor Municipal de Barcelos (PDM Barcelos) - local zoning and development rules that determine where and how structures can be built, altered, or used within Barcelos. The PDM guides project feasibility, setbacks, density, and use classifications under Barcelos urban planning rules.

Recent changes and updates to local practice often involve streamlined digital submissions and improved transparency for licensing processes. 4. Frequently Asked Questions

What is the difference between a licenca de construção and an alvará?

A licenca de construção is the permission to start or continue a construction project after plans are approved. An alvará is the formal permit allowing the actual works to begin on site and must be obtained before work starts. In Barcelos, both are issued by the municipal licensing office following project approval.

How long does it typically take to obtain a construction license in Barcelos?

Timelines vary with project size and clarity of documentation. A small renovation can take several weeks, while a new building may require 2-4 months including design review, consultations, and site inspections. Delays often occur if documents are incomplete or conflicting with the PDM.

Do I need a lawyer to buy property in Barcelos?

While not mandatory, a lawyer helps with due diligence on title deeds, licenses, and encumbrances, and can negotiate terms. lawyers reduce risk by confirming that the land or building has all required licenses for transfer and use.

What must I check in the PDM Barcelos before buying land?

Check zoning designation, permitted uses, and building density limits for the parcel. Confirm setbacks, height restrictions, and any protected zones that could affect your planned project. You should review the PDM at the Câmara Municipal de Barcelos or its official portal.

What costs are involved in obtaining licensing for a new home in Barcelos?

Costs include municipal license fees, architectural and engineering services, possible cadastral updates, and inspection charges. Tax implications such as IMI may apply post occupancy, so budgeting for ongoing taxes is essential.

Can I appeal a licensing decision in Barcelos?

Yes, you can appeal decisions through the administrative routes provided by the CPA. You should seek advice quickly to determine the best path and preserve timelines for your appeal.

Should I hire a local architect or engineer for Barcelos projects?

Yes. Local professionals understand the PDM Barcelos, municipal requirements, and inspection schedules. They can prepare compliant plans and coordinate with the Câmara Municipal de Barcelos on submissions.

Do I need to register an Alojamento Local in Barcelos, and what licenses are required?

Yes, operating an Alojamento Local requires appropriate licensing, safety compliance, and tax registrations. A local lawyer can help ensure the license, insurance, and registrations are correct to avoid penalties.

How is a title transfer impacted by urban planning restrictions in Barcelos?

Title transfers can be blocked or delayed if the property has unresolved urban planning licenses or encumbrances. A lawyer conducts title due diligence to identify such issues before transfer.

What documents are usually required to submit with a building license in Barcelos?

Common documents include project plans, geological surveys, certificado de empreitada, and proof of ownership. Additional documents may include environmental assessments or heritage declarations depending on the parcel.

What is the difference between urbanização and edificação in the Barcelos context?

Urbanização refers to the development of land for urban use, including infrastructure and streets. Edificação means the construction of buildings on the urbanised land. Both are regulated by RJUE and the PDM Barcelos in Barcelos.

6. Next Steps

  1. Clarify your project goals and assemble a preliminary document package including property deeds, a basic plot plan, and any existing licenses. Allocate 1-2 weeks for initial gathering.
  2. Engage a Barcelos based lawyer with expertise in Habitação, Construção e Desenvolvimento to review land titles, verify license prerequisites, and outline a licensing plan. Schedule an initial consultation within 1-3 weeks.
  3. Consult the Câmara Municipal de Barcelos online portal or office to confirm zoning feasibility with the PDM Barcelos for your parcel. Expect a 1-3 week turnaround for preliminary responses.
  4. Engage an architect or engenheiro civil to prepare the project documentation for licenciamento, ensuring alignment with RJUE and municipal requirements. Allow 3-6 weeks for design development.
  5. Submit the licenciamento package to Barcelos for review and set up a timeline with your lawyer for responses to any requests for additional information. Typical response windows range from 2-6 weeks depending on project complexity.
  6. Attend site inspections and address any compliance issues identified by municipal inspectors. Schedule follow up visits as required by the PDM and RJUE processes.
  7. Once approved, obtain the licenca de construção or alvará, commence works, and track progress through scheduled inspections. Plan for a final occupancy or utilização permit after completion.
